文摘
It was established that the electric activity of slightly electric fish Gnathonemus leopoldianus and the motion activity of somiks Hoplosternum thoracatum and cockroaches Blaberus craniifer, which were kept in a thermally stabilized room, regularly change throughout the year. Changes in the activities of different species of animals are coordinated. In all of the cases, the activity maximum falls on the spring-summer period. Possible factors responsible for seasonal variations in the electric and motion activities are discussed, and their forms are compared with the character of seasonal variations in different geophysical processes.
